Knitted jumper in DROPS Cotton Merino. Piece is knitted top down with double neck, round yoke and texture pattern. Size: S - XXXL

------------------------------------------------------- EXPLANATION FOR THE PATTERN: ------------------------------------------------------- PATTERN: See diagrams A.1 and A.2. Choose diagram for your size (applies to A.1). INCREASE TIP-1 (evenly): To calculate how to increase evenly, use the total number of stitches on row (e.g. 94 stitches) and divide stitches by number of increases to be done (e.g. 32) = 2.9. In this example increase by making 1 yarn over after approx. every 3rd stitch. On next round knit yarns over twisted to avoid holes. INCREASE TIP-2 (applies to sides of body): Increase 1 stitch on each side of A.2 in each side on body, i.e. increase as follows: Work until 1 stitch remains before A.2, make 1 yarn over, work 1 stitch in stocking stitch, work A.2 (= 9 stitches), work 1 stitch in stocking stitch, and make 1 yarn over (= 2 stitches increased in the side and 4 stitches increased in total on round.) On next round knit yarn overs twisted to avoid holes. Then work the new stitches in stocking stitch. DECREASE TIP (applies to mid under sleeves): Decrease 1 stitch on each side of A.2 mid under sleeve, i.e. work as follows: Work A.2 as before over the first 9 stitches, slip 1 stitch knitwise, knit 1, pass slipped stitch over stitch worked, work in stocking stitch until 2 stitches remain before A.2, knit 2 together (= 2 stitches decreased). CAST-OFF TIP: To avoid a tight cast-off edge you may use a larger needle size. If this also is too tight, work a 1 yarn over after approx. every 6th stitch while casting off (cast off yarn overs as regular stitches). ------------------------------------------------------- START THE PIECE HERE: ------------------------------------------------------- JUMPER - SHORT OVERVIEW OF THE PIECE: Double neck edge and yoke in the round on circular needle from mid back, top down. Now divide yoke for body and sleeves. Body is worked in the round on circular needle, top down. Work sleeves in the round on double pointed needles/short circular needle, top down. NECK EDGE: Cast on 94-98-102-108-112-116 stitches on a short circular needle size 3 mm with Cotton Merino. Work rib in the round = knit 1/purl 1 for 7 cm. Knit 1 round while increasing 32-32-34-36-38-38 stitches evenly - read INCREASE TIP-1 = 126-130-136-144-150-154 stitches. Insert 1 marker in the middle of round (= mid front). Measure yoke from this marker. Then work yoke as explained below. YOKE: Switch to circular needle size 4 mm and work in stocking stitch in the round. REMEMBER THE KNITTING TENSION! When piece measures 4 cm from marker in all sizes, increase 42-32-34-36-50-52 stitches evenly – remember INCREASE TIP-1 = 168-162-170-180-200-206 stitches. Continue until piece measures 4-5-6-7-7-8 cm - increase at the same time 0-18-10-18-31-39 stitches evenly on last round = 168-180-180-198-231-245 stitches. Now work A.1 in the round (= 28-30-30-33-33-35 repetitions of 6-6-6-6-7-7 stitches). When A.1 has been worked vertically, there are 280-300-330-363-396-420 stitches on row, and piece measures approx. 15-16-18-19-21-22 cm from marker at the neck. Continue in stocking stitch - increase at the same time 4-8-2-9-0-8 stitches evenly on first round = 284-308-332-372-396-428 stitches. When piece measures 19-21-23-25-27-29 cm from marker at the neck, divide yoke for body and sleeves. I.e. work next round as follows from mid back: Work 41-45-48-53-59-65 stitches in stocking stitch (= ½ back piece), slip the next 60-64-70-80-80-84 stitches on 1 stitch holder for sleeve, cast on 7-7-9-9-11-11 new stitches on needle (= in the side under sleeve), work 82-90-96-106-118-130 stitches in stocking stitch (= front piece), slip the next 60-64-70-80-80-84 stitches on 1 stitch holder for sleeve, cast on 7-7-9-9-11-11 new stitches on needle (= in the side under sleeve), and work the remaining 41-45-48-53-59-65 stitches in stocking stitch as before (= ½ back piece). Finish body and sleeves separately! NOW MEASURE PIECE FROM HERE! BODY: = 178-194-210-230-258-282 stitches. Insert 1 marker in each side on body - in the middle of the 7-7-9-9-11-11 stitches cast on under each sleeve. Work in stocking stitch over back piece until 4 stitches before first stitch with marker - round begin here now. Work A.2 (= 9 stitches – marker is in the middle of these 9 stitches), work 80-88-96-106-120-132 stitches in stocking stitch, work A.2 (= 9 stitches – marker is in the middle of these 9 stitches), work 80-88-96-106-120-132 stitches in stocking stitch. Continue pattern like this. When piece measures 6 cm from division in all sizes, increase 1 stitch on each side of A.2 in each side on body - read INCREASE TIP (= 4 stitches increased). Increase like this every 6 cm 3 times in total in each side = 190-206-222-242-270-294 stitches. Work until piece measures 25 cm from division. Approx. 3 cm remain until finished measurements, try the jumper on and work until desired length. On next round increase stitches evenly, i.e. work next round as follows: Work A.2 as before, work 86-94-102-112-126-138 stitches in stocking stitch and increase at the same time 19-21-23-25-27-29 stitches evenly over these stitches in stocking stitch, work A.2 as before, work 86-94-102-112-126-138 stitches in stocking stitch and increase at the same time 19-21-23-25-27-29 stitches evenly over these stitches in stocking stitch = 228-248-268-292-324-352 stitches. NOTE! Increase to avoid the rib to be worked from contracting the piece. Switch to circular needle size 3 mm. Work next round as follows: Work A.2 as before over the first 9 stitches, * knit 1, purl 1 *, work from *-* until 1 stitch remains before A.2 in the other side of piece, knit 1, work A.2 as before over the next 9 stitches, * knit 1, purl 1 *, work from *-* until 1 stitch remains on round, and finish with knit 1. Continue rib like this for 3 cm. Cast off with knit over knit and purl over purl - read CAST-OFF TIP. Jumper measures approx. 50-52-54-56-58-60 cm from shoulder and down. SLEEVES: Slip the 60-64-70-80-80-84 stitches from stitch holder in one side of piece on double pointed needles or a short circular needle size 4 mm and pick in addition up 1 stitch in each of the 7-7-9-9-11-11 new stitches cast on under sleeve = 67-71-79-89-91-95 stitches. Insert 1 marker in the middle of the 7-7-9-9-11-11 stitches. Begin round 4 stitches before stitch with marker, work A.2 (= 9 stitches – marker is in the middle of these 9 stitches), work the remaining stitches in stocking stitch. Continue pattern like this. When sleeve measures 3 cm from division in all sizes, decrease 1 stitch on each side of A.2 - read DECREASE TIP (= 2 stitches decreased). Decrease like this every 3½-3-2-1½-1½-1½ cm 10-11-14-18-18-18 times in total = 47-49-51-53-55-59 stitches. Work until sleeve measures 38-36-35-33-31-30 cm from division. Approx. 8 cm remain until finished measurements, try the jumper on and work until desired length. NOTE! Shorter measurements in the larger sizes because of wider neck and longer yoke. On next round increase stitches evenly, i.e. work next round as follows: Work A.2 as before, then work 38-40-42-44-46-50 stitches in stocking stitch and increase at the same time 9-9-11-11-11-11 stitches evenly over these stitches in stocking stitch = 56-58-62-64-66-70 stitches. Switch to double pointed needles size 3 mm. Work next round as follows: Work A.2 over the first 9 stitches, * knit 1, purl 1 *, work from *-* until 1 stitch remains before A.2 and finish with knit 1. Continue rib like this for 8 cm. Cast off with knit over knit and purl over purl - read CAST-OFF TIP. Sleeve measures approx. 46-44-43-41-39-38 cm from division. Work the other sleeve the same way. ASSEMBLY: Fold the neck edge towards wrong side, and fasten with neat, little stitches. |
